Output 63e3c60c59c06ebbac43242fba4fa3db85242b3e34e989bb8c5d3869bacb35e6:2

value
8951128
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bea487c6b83fe97f26537e3a9c7e756512156a2c OP_EQUALVERIFY OP_CHECKSIG
address
1JP2VDgks1HsbvEqYcnTgYCF12nmXnzMWw
transaction
63e3c60c59c06ebbac43242fba4fa3db85242b3e34e989bb8c5d3869bacb35e6
confirmations
249126
spent
true